Based on the US Census Bureau's special tabulation from the ACS 5-year estimates, in 2011, the Non-Hispanic Black Alone citizen population for New York was 1,234,325 and represented 7.14% of the total New York citizen population.

Among all New York counties, Kings had the highest Non-Hispanic Black Alone citizen population (692.63K), followed by Bronx (363.68K), and Queens (354.09K).

In terms of percentages, Kings had the highest percentage of its citizen population being Non-Hispanic Black Alone (33.42%), followed by Bronx (32.49%), and Queens (20.61%).
